This museum-quality armor by Katsusada Haruta exemplifies the artistry of Edo period craftsmanship, with notable details like the intricately designed five-plate armor and the black lacquered kabuto.
Collectors highly value items of this nature, particularly due to their rarity and the historical significance of the Kanbun period, making each piece a unique reflection of samurai heritage.
The condition, although showing signs of age, remains very good, which enhances its appeal in the collector market, especially for those seeking authentic Japanese artifacts.
Sourced directly from Japan, this armor offers superior quality assurance and preservation compared to international replicas, making it a prime example of collectible art within the Japanese antique market.
